Audi braking guard
Descript ion
Applies to vehicles: with Audi adaptive cruise control
Fig . 10 3 Instrumen t cl uste r: approach warn ing
Braking guard uses radar sensors and a video
camera . It also functions within the lim its of
the system when adapt ive cruise control is
switched off .
What can braking guard do?
When detected in time, the system can assess
situations when a vehicle ahead brakes sud
denly or if your own veh icle is traveling at a
h igh speed and approachi ng a veh icle up
ahead that is moving more slowly . Bra king
g ua rd does not react if it can not detect th e
situa tio n.
The system advises you of various situations:
- The
distance warning is given if you are too
close to the vehicle ahead for a long time. If
the vehicle ahead brakes sharply, you will not be able to
avoid a coll is io n. The indicator
li ght
I in the display comes on .
- The
approach warning is g iven when a de
tected veh icle up ahead in your lane is
mov
ing much more slowly than you are o r if it
brakes sha rply . W he n this wa rning is giv en,
it may only be poss ible to avoid a collisio n
b y swervin g or br aki ng sh arply . Th e ind ic ator
li gh t
I and indica to r i n the disp lay wi ll warn
yo u about t he danger ~
fig. 103. Yo u will a l
so hear an acoustic signa l.
If yo u do not re act fa st enoug h or do not re act
at all to the si tuatio n, br aking gu ard will inte r-
ll Thi s is not ava ilable in some co un tri es .
vene by braking and the message braking
guard intervention
wi ll appea r.
- If a coll is ion is imm inent, the sy stem wi ll
fi rs t provide an
acute warning by br iefly and
sharply a pplying the brakes.
- If you do no t re act to the acu te w arning,
bra king g uard can brake w it h increas ing
force w it h in the lim its of the system . This
red uces the vehicle speed in the event of a
co llision.
- The system can initiate maximum b ra ki ng
short ly before a co llision
ll. Full dece leration
at high speeds occurs only in vehicles with
ada ptive cr uise control a nd side assist (pre
sense plus) .
- If the brak ing guard senses that yo u are not
brak ing hard en ough w hen a co llis ion is im
m inent, it can increase t he b rak ing fo rce .
- The pre sense f unctions also engage whe n a
col lision is imm inent
c> page 197.

Audi lane assist Lane assist
De script ion
App lies to vehicles: with la ne ass ist
Lane assist helps you keep your vehicle in your
lane.
Lane assist detects lane marker lines within
the limits of the system using a camera in the
windshield. If you are approaching a detected
lane marker line and it appears likely that you
will leave the lane, the system will warn you
with a light vibration . Lane assist is operable
when the line marking the lane is detected on
at least one s ide of the vehicle.
The system will not warn you before crossing
a lane marker line if you have activated the
turn signal. In th is case, it assumes that you
are changing lanes intent ionally.
The system is designed for driv ing on free
ways and expanded highways and thus works only at speeds of 40 mph (65 km/h) o r more .

Act ivating and deactivating
App lies to vehicles: wit h lane assist
Fig. 104 Turn s igna l lever: Lane assist button
Fig . 105 Windsh ield: Lane assist ca mera view ing win
dow
"' Press the Q fig . 104 button to activate or
deactivate the system. The. or. indica
tor l ight in the instrument cluster will il lu
m inate or go out .
Instrument cluster ind icator light
• Read y:
The green indicator light shows
that the system is ready to use. The system
can now war n you if you are about to c ross a
known lane marker line.
• Not ready : The yellow indicator light
shows that the system is t urned on but unable
to send a warning. This can be due to the fol low ing:
- There is no lane boundary line .
- The relevant lane marker lines are not de-
tected (for example, markings in a construc
tion zone or because they are obstructed by
snow, di rt, water or backlighting) .
- The vehicle's speed is below the speed need ed to activate it, wh ich is about 40 mph (65
km/h).
- The lane is narrower than about 8 ft. (2.5
m) .
104 Audi la ne ass is t
- The curve is too sharp.

Setting the warning point and steering
wheel vibration
Appl ies to vehicles: with lane assist
You can adjust individual settings in the MMI.
.. Select : I CARI funct ion button > Car systems
control button > Driver assist> Audi lane
assist .
Setting the warning point Early :
With this setting, a warning is provided
before a wheel touches the detected lane
boundary line. The warning depends on the
angle in which the ve hicle is approaching the
line. The distance at which the warning is giv
e n increases as the angle becomes sharper. If
you dr ive toward a boundary line at a very
sha rp angle, the warning will come just before
a w heel touches the line.
Medium : With this sett ing, the warning point
i s adapted to the cou rse of the road, the lane
width and the speed . You wi ll st ill be warned
if you cross slightly over a dotted line when
driving on curves.
Late: This setting has the same properties as
medium. You will only be warned once a
wheel crosses a detected line.
Setting the steering wheel vibration
The steering wheel v ibration can be set to
Low , Medium or Strong . Selecting each of the
set tings will cause the steering wheel to vi
brate so you can ch eck the strength of the vi
bration in that setting.

106 Audi side assist
Audi side assist
Lane Change Assistant
Description
App lies to vehicles: wit h side ass ist
Fig . 108 Sensor detection range
Fig. 109 Display on the exterio r mirror
Side assist he lps you monitor your blind spot
and traffic behind your veh icle. Within the
limits of the system, it warns you about
vehicles that are coming closer or that are
traveling wit h you within sensor range
(D
c:> fig . 108: if a lane change is class ified as crit
ical, the display @ in the exterior mirror
¢ fig.109turnson.
The display in the left exterior mirror provides
assistance when mak ing a lane change to the
le ft, while the display in the right exter ior mir·
ror provides assistance when making a lane
cha nge to the right.
Information stage
As long as you do not activate the turn signal,
side assist
informs you about vehicles that are
detected and class ified as critical. The display
in the respective mirror turns on, but is d im. T
he display remains dim intentionally in the
information stage so that your view toward
the front is not disturbed .

Side assist functions at speeds above approx i
mately 19 mph (30 km/h).
@ Vehicl es th at ar e approaching
In certain cases, a vehicle will be classified as
cr itical for a lane change even if it is still
somewhat far away. The fas ter a vehicle ap
p roaches, the sooner the display in the exteri
or m irror will t urn on.
@ V ehicles traveling with you
Vehicles traveling w ith you are indicated in the
exterior m irror if they are classified as cr itical
for a lane change. All vehicles detec ted by
side assist are indicated by the time they en
ter your "blind spot", at the latest.
Audi side assist 10 7
© Vehicle s left behind
If you s low ly pass a vehi cle that s ide assist has
detected (the difference in speed between the
vehicle and you r vehicle is less than 9 mph or
15 km/h), the display in the exterio r mir ror
turns on as soon as the vehicle enters your blind spot.
T he disp lay will not t urn on if you quickly pass
a vehicle that side assist has detected (the dif
ference in speed between the veh icle and your
vehicle is greater than 9 mph or 15 km/h).
Functi onal limitations
The radar sensors are designed to detect the
left and right adjacent lanes when the road
lanes are the normal width. In certain situa
tions, the d isp lay in the exterior mirror may
turn on even though there is no veh icle locat
ed in the area that is cr itical for a lane change.
For example:
- if the lanes are narrow or if your are dr iving
on the edge of your lane.
If this is the case,
the system may have detected the vehicle in
another lane that is
not adjacent to your
current lane .
- if you a re driving through a curve. Side assist
may react to a vehicle that is one lane ove r
from the adjacent lane.
- if side assist reacts to other objects (such as
high or d isp laced guard rails) .
- In poor weather conditions. The side assist
functions are l imited .
